Abstract :
In the present work, we investigate the approximability of solutions of elliptic partial differential equations in a bounded domain ΩΩ by linear combinations of translates of fundamental solutions of the underlying partial differential operator. The singularities of the fundamental solutions lie outside of View the MathML sourceΩ¯. The domains under consideration may possess holes and they are required to satisfy a rather mild boundary regularity requirement, namely the segment condition. We study approximations with respect to the norms of the spaces View the MathML sourceCk(Ω¯) and the spaces of uniformly Hölder continuous functions View the MathML sourcelipk,σ(Ω¯), and we establish density and non-density results for elliptic operators with constant coefficients. We also provide applications of our density results related to the method of fundamental solutions and to the theory of universal series.
